Daily Archives: November 2, 2010

Snowball Earth was Trigger for Early Animal Evolution

A team of scientists, led by biogeochemists at the University of California, Riverside, has found new evidence linking “Snowball Earth” glacial events to the rise of early animals.The controversial Snowball Earth hypothesis posits that the Earth was covered from pole … Continue reading

Posted in earth, opinions | Leave a comment